Output c86c6683151a479b94a6810e95b863830f6c4ce3196305504f322a34b35e99bc:3

value
140000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7521c017098af1da18d8923abe0f1beda55ca67b OP_EQUAL
address
3CNMR19rJKoQmyGfRRFd439rMZvU56NeuA
transaction
c86c6683151a479b94a6810e95b863830f6c4ce3196305504f322a34b35e99bc
confirmations
531343
spent
true